Pick the Correct Materials
Starting out with landscape portray does not call for expensive equipment, but deciding on the correct products could make your practical experience easier and a lot more pleasing. In the event you’re a rookie, preserve points simple and concentrate on good quality around quantity.
Paints: Acrylic and watercolor are each fantastic alternatives for newbies. Acrylic paints dry immediately, are easy to use, and don’t require Specific cleaners—just drinking water. They’re also forgiving when you produce a miscalculation. Watercolors tend to be more fragile and present you with a soft, fluid appear that’s perfect for gentle landscapes, Nevertheless they choose extra control. Select whichever feels much more organic for you.
Brushes: You don’t have to have a major established. Begin with three–5 brushes of different sizes and shapes. A substantial flat brush is helpful for skies and backgrounds. A spherical brush allows with trees and aspects. A lesser element brush should help with ending touches. Synthetic brushes are economical and get the job done very well with both equally acrylic and watercolor.
Paper or Canvas: For acrylics, stretched canvas or canvas paper will work properly. For watercolors, decide on thick watercolor paper (at the least 300gsm). Slender paper can buckle when damp, so Choose one thing sturdy. Pads are fine for observe, and sheets is often taped down for painting.
Other Provides: You’ll also require a palette (a plastic or wooden area for mixing paint), a cup or jar for drinking water, and paper towels or possibly a rag for cleaning brushes. A pencil and eraser are helpful for sketching your scene prior to deciding to paint.
Don’t neglect to shield your workspace—use newspaper or an outdated cloth. If you’re portray outdoors, bring a transportable package plus a board or easel.
Start with what you have or can find the money for. While you improve, you’ll work out which equipment match your fashion. But with just some excellent materials, you’re all set to commence portray your 1st landscape.

Sketch The essential Designs
Before you start portray, it helps to evenly sketch The fundamental shapes of your scene. This action provides composition to the function and allows you intend where anything will go. You don’t need to be fantastic at drawing—just center on putting the most crucial aspects.
Get started with the horizon line. This is where the sky satisfies the land or drinking water. It sets the standpoint and separates the qualifications from the rest of the scene. Attract it evenly using a pencil throughout your paper or canvas.
Up coming, block in the most crucial shapes. One example is, in the event you’re portray a hill, draw a smooth curve. If there’s a tree, sketch an oval for the leaves plus a rectangle with the trunk. Preserve it very simple—Believe with regard to circles, rectangles, and triangles. You're not drawing just about every leaf or wave, just showing in which points are.
Pay attention to scale and placement. Objects which can be nearer should really seem more substantial, although distant types need to be smaller sized. This will help make depth and makes your painting seem extra realistic.
Should you’re utilizing a Picture, Look at areas inside the picture. Wherever is definitely the tree in relation to the hill? How higher is definitely the Solar in the sky? Use these clues to place your shapes precisely.
Don’t be worried about best traces. You’ll paint in excess of the sketch later on. This is just a manual that will help you truly feel assured just before including colour. Some artists even skip sketching when they obtain practical experience, but any time you’re Mastering, it’s a handy action.
Have a minute to stage back and take a look at your sketch. Make certain it feels balanced. Modify something that looks off. As you're proud of the format, you are prepared to start portray about it with your foundation shades.

Add Depth with Levels
As you’ve blocked in the most crucial hues, it’s time to develop depth. Depth would make your portray truly feel a lot more actual, like you might phase into it. You'll be able to produce this by adding levels of shade, texture, mild, and shadow.
Begin by Operating from the history on the foreground. Incorporate A different layer on the sky if necessary—maybe lighter close to the horizon, darker at the highest. For hills or mountains, layer various shades to point out length. Things that are far-off must be lighter and less in-depth. This trick is called “atmospheric standpoint” and it helps create Place with your painting.
Upcoming, examine locations where by gentle and shadow fall. Use darker shades to include shadow underneath trees or along the facet of hills. Use lighter colours where by sunlight hits. Don’t use black—check out darker versions of the colours previously inside your portray. This keeps points hunting natural.
Use scaled-down brushes now. Add texture to trees with speedy, brief strokes. For grass, test dabbing or using a dry brush. For drinking water, you are able to flippantly sweep with horizontal strokes to show reflections.
Allow Each individual layer dry right before including the subsequent in the event you’re employing acrylics. For watercolors, be careful not to work with far too much water otherwise you’ll carry the layer underneath.
Just take your time and energy and phase again frequently. Have a look at in which you require far more distinction or smoother transitions. Layering isn’t just about including additional paint—it’s about building up your scene bit by bit, like shaping clay.
By incorporating layers very carefully, you’ll make your landscape glance further and much more alive. It requires endurance, but it really’s worth it. Layers aid notify the Tale within your scene—from the significantly sky into the leaves near you.
Concentrate on Mild and Shadows
Mild and shadows are what give your painting daily life. They assist exhibit time of working day, temper, and condition. Without them, a landscape can look flat. Paying attention to how gentle hits your scene is likely to make all the things feel more genuine.
Begin by selecting a light source. In most landscapes, the sun is the primary light. Determine the place it truly is—significant earlier mentioned, lower about the horizon, on the still left or proper. This tells you in which shadows will fall. If the Solar is over the remaining, shadows will tumble to the appropriate, and vice versa.
Use lighter shades to indicate regions which might be hit by light. These places need to get noticed a little. Don’t just use white—try applying heat, delicate tones that match your color plan. Such as, a sunlit tree may have brilliant yellow-green leaves.
For shadows, use darker variations of the base hues. A inexperienced area might need darkish green or blue during the shaded areas. Stay away from making use of simple black—it may make your painting glance boring or severe. Shadows nevertheless have color, just a lot less mild.
Listen to delicate and hard edges. A shadow underneath a tree may be sharp, but a shadow with a hill could possibly be delicate and blurry. Mix in which required to preserve matters organic.
Also, look for reflected light-weight. Often, light-weight bounces off a surface area and brightens up the shadow a little bit. This can be very true in water or on light-weight-colored floor.
Use light-weight and shadow to produce distinction. This helps direct the viewer’s eye to big parts of your painting, similar to a tree or perhaps a path. A dazzling patch towards a darkish history will get noticed extra.
Investing time on this phase will make a large variation. Even a straightforward scene can feel prosperous and sensible when light-weight and shadow are utilized properly.
